Job Summary Alaska Overview ConocoPhillips is Alaska’s largest crude oil producer and largest owner of exploration leases, with approximately 1.6 million net undeveloped acres at year-end 2021. The company produced an average of 197 thousand barrels of oil equivalent per day in 2021. ConocoPhillips has major ownership interests in two of North America’s largest oil fields, both located on Alaska’s North Slope—Kuparuk, which the company operates, and Prudhoe Bay. Additionally, ConocoPhillips operates the Alpine Field located on the Western North Slope. The company has an ownership interest in the Trans-Alaska Pipeline System (TAPS) and owns/operates the Polar Tankers fleet.

Description ConocoPhillips Alaska is hiring for the position of North Slope (NS) DOT Compliance Specialist.

This is a North Slope based position working a multi-week on / off schedule, and the successful candidate must work seamlessly with an alternate who shares the role.

If you are selected as the NS DOT Compliance Specialist, you will work as a part of the DOT Pipelines and Flow Measurement team in assuring that the DOT regulated pipeline facilities are operated and maintained within regulatory and Company requirements.

Responsibilities will include developing, maintaining, and coordinating the implementation of pipeline programs and procedures required by the Department of Transportation (DOT) (primarily Title 49-Transportation) and the Alaska State Pipeline Coordinator Services (SPCS). Job Description

Your responsibilities may include:

The primary focus is the maintenance and implementation of ConocoPhillips Alaska (CPA) programs and procedures to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ements and ConocoPhillips policies, procedures, and standards (prominent programs listed below): Integrity Management Program Operator Qualification and other Training Programs Operating and Maintenance Procedures Annual and quarterly State and DOT reporting Additional responsibilities include:

Obtain intimate knowledge of CPA pipeline assets and operating and maintenance procedures Act as a pipeline technical resource for other operations, maintenance, construction, engineering, and regulatory personnel Develop and implement new programs and procedures as required. Facilitate knowledge sharing (internal and external) and implement operational changes due to advisory bulletins and regulation as applicable to pipeline operations Manage and leverage data to prepare reports for internal and external compliance assurance. Facilitate information exchange regarding regulatory, industry, and CPA trends that relate to program objectives and content Lead/facilitate external and internal audits, assessments, inspections, or communications involving CPA Pipelines team, DOT, and State personnel Initiate and lead resolution of regulatory, technical, and operating issues Review and/or coordinate approvals for third party requests to work within pipeline rights-of-way Coordinate engineering and/or 3rd party resources as required Lead and provide project pipeline technical expertise and support for the design and implementation of projects. Report on project progress and facilitate flow of information to multi-functional stakeholders (operations, maintenance, engineering, 3rd party connectors, etc.) Reviews and assists with Management of Change (MOC), Pre-Startup Safety Reviews (PSSRs), and Process Hazard Analysis (PHA) Apply safety and environmental standards and actively ensure compliance by all personnel Actively participate in safety processes and emergency response drills and events Basic/Required:
